Career path

Career Role Description
Legal Risk & Compliance Manager (Hospitality) Oversees all aspects of legal risk and compliance within a hospitality business, ensuring adherence to UK legislation and best practices. Manages legal risk assessments, policy development, and training programs for staff.
Compliance Officer (Hotels) Focuses on specific compliance areas like data protection (GDPR), health & safety, and licensing regulations within a hotel setting. Conducts regular audits and implements corrective actions.
Legal Counsel (Hospitality Group) Provides legal advice and support to a larger hospitality group, handling contractual negotiations, litigation, and regulatory compliance issues. Expertise in hospitality law is crucial.
Risk Management Consultant (Leisure & Tourism) Provides expert advice on risk management strategies to hospitality and leisure businesses, helping them to identify, assess and mitigate potential legal and financial risks.
